French Open 2020: Aljaz Bedene vs Stefanos Tsitsipas Preview, Head-to-Head, Prediction for Roland Garros


5th-seed Stefanos Tsitsipas will look to seal a berth in the pre-quarters when he battles against Aljaz Bedene in a Round of 32 encounter at the French Open 2020. Tsitsipas is finally coming to form after being on the brink of defeat in the first round at Roland Garros.
Aljaz Bedene vs Stefanos Tsitsipas: Preview

Talking about the performance in the tournament so far, Bedene is yet to win a match without losing a set. The 31-year old Slovenian first outclassed local favourite Arthur Rinderknech 6-2, 6-7, 6-4, 6-4 in the opening round. Bedene then got the better of Nikola Milojevic 7-5, 2-6, 6-1, 7-6 again in four sets in the second round.
On the other hand, Tsitsipas again showed why he is rated so high after a shoddy performance in the Round of 128. The 22-year old Greek was two sets-to-love down before making a miraculous comeback to beat Jaume Munar 4-6, 2-6, 6-1, 6-4, 6-4 in the opening round, However, the World No.6 did not face such problem in the next round as he breezed past veteran Pablo Cuevas in straight sets 6-1, 6-4, 6-2.
Aljaz Bedene vs Stefanos Tsitsipas: Head-to-Head

Their only previous meeting came earlier this year in Rotterdam, Netherlands. It was a Round of 16 encounter where Bedene stunned Tsitsipas in straight sets 7-5, 6-4. So, Bedene leads the head-to-head record 1-0.
